Our onsite court reporting and videography team members travel to any location in Australia providing videography and court reporting services for non-ambulatory witnesses giving evidence in home or care settings in asbestos and other personal injury litigation. Our experienced stenographic court reporters produce an instant transcript that, if needed, can be read back to a witness by an Examiner upon the conclusion of testimony. High definition video with date and time stamping is available for download within 24 hours of the conclusion of the hearing.
